        Some beer and wine use gelatin for make them clear and less cloudy. I don’t think distilled alcohols do, however.

        more like "Some beer and wine don’t use …

        it’s easier now but for some time it was very difficult to find vegetarian/vegan wine. From eggs to blood, there is a long list that is used for “collage”

        Le collage peut s’effectuer soit avec des matières organiques colloïdales (gélatine, blanc d’œuf, sang), ainsi qu’avec de l’acide tannique (ou gallotannique) C76H52O46, soit avec des matières non organiques (kaolin, bentonite pour les vins blancs).
